文摘For the implementation of power market in China,medium-and Iong-term security checks are essential for bilateral transactions,of which the electricity quantity that constitutes the generation feasible region(GFR)is the target.However,uncertainties from load forecasting errors and transmission contingencies are threats to medium-and Iong-term electricity tradi ng in terms of their in flue nces on the GFR.In this paper,we prese nt a graphic distortio n pattern in a typical threegenerator system using the Monte Carlo method and projection theory based on security constrained economic dispatch.The underlying potential risk to GFR from uncertainties is clearly visualized,and their impact characteristics are discussed.A case study on detailed GFR distortion was included to dem on strate the effectiveness of this visualization model.The result implies that a small uncertainty could distort the GFR to a remarkable extent and that different line-contingency precipitates disparate the GFR distortion patterns,thereby eliciting great emphasis on load forecasting and line reliability in electricity transacti ons.
文摘分析电力调度数据网的特点和面临的问题,提出一种基于光纤通信的优化方案。该方案从传输层、网络层和业务层3个维度展开,在传输层采用波分复用(Wavelength Division Multiplexing,WDM)/光时分复用(Optical Time Division Multiplexing,OTDM)混合传输技术提升网络容量,在网络层引入软件定义网络(Software Defined Networking,SDN)控制技术实现智能调度,在业务层实现基于业务感知的分层传输。实验结果表明,该方案能够有效提升网络性能和资源利用效率,为电力调度数据网的现代化改造提供新的技术思路。
